Flips, Reverses, and Chance Explained

Understanding coin flips is a great way to grasp basic probability. When you spin a fair coin, there are two options: the head side or the reverse side . Basically, each outcome has a likelihood of approximately 50%, which is often expressed as 1/2. This means that if you were to perform the process numerous times, you would *expect* about half of your tosses to be heads and half to be tails. However, it’s crucial to note that this is a long-run average – short series of flips may show variations due to randomness. Let's look at some key points:

  • Every individual flip is unconnected from all others.
  • The expected value describes the pattern we see over many repetitions.
  • Even though each toss has a 50/50 likelihood, you can't predict the next outcome based on previous ones. It’s always random!

Understanding the Science Behind a Coin Toss

A common coin toss seems straightforward , but the science behind it is surprisingly complex . Though we often think of a coin flip as 50/50, truth is that the initial conditions – including how force applied, the rotation rate, and even slight imperfections in the surface – create an unpredictable outcome. Researchers have proved that these variables make a truly random result difficult to achieve; instead, the starting conditions strongly influence where side will land. Consequently, while close enough for most games, a coin toss is not perfectly fair due to this dependence on initial factors.
